Job Summary
Reporting directly to the Construction Manager, the Construction Team Lead/Operator directs the work activities of the Civil Construction & Landscape Construction personnel, while supporting in the execution of work and is the first line of support for the Division's personnel. The incumbent will organize equipment and labour and ensure all projects are completed safely, on time, on budget and in accordance with the project requirements.
The incumbent will conduct all activities in a manner that supports the mission, vision and values of CILTD, as well as adherence to all established Policies and Procedures.
This full-time salaried position is based on fifty (50) hours weekly. Additional hours may be required in order to meet Company and/or Client requirements.
**Responsibilities**:
- Execution of Civil & Landscape Construction projects, assist in the of planning labour requirements, equipment requirements; material deliveries and timing to ensure completion of job(s) within project deadlines;
- Manage safety, quality and productivity of work at sites and/or shop/yard;
- Delegate job tasks to appropriate crew members and assist crew members in the completion of construction projects;
- Understand and complete all grading tasks;
- Operate all types of heavy equipment in a safe and productive manner;
- Read and interpret blueprints, structural drawings, and specifications to delegate and complete work activities;
- Comply with all company policies and procedures;
- Maintain and enforce standards of cleanliness and organization in assigned trucks, trailers, equipment, job sites, and shop/yard areas;
- Ensure that all work activities are carried out in a safe and efficient manner, and that all crew members are in compliance with government and company Personal Protective Equipment ‘PPE’ standards;
- Enforce and work in accordance with all local health and safety laws and regulations at shop/yard and on job sites;
- Report all incidents, damage and near-misses immediately;
- Provide clear and concise direction to crew on a daily basis to achieve the goals of each project;
- Identify potential problems and find creative solutions;
- Complete reports to record issues and work performed; and,
- Other relatable duties as required.
**Qualifications**:
- Grade twelve (12) Diploma or General Educational Diploma ‘GED’ equivalency is required;
- Minimum three (3) years of relatable experience in the Civil & Landscape Construction industry is required;
- Minimum three (3) years of relatable experience in a lead/supervisory role is required;
- Minimum three (3) years experience loading and hauling industry relative equipment;
- Valid Class 5 Alberta Driver’s License, along with a clean five (5) year driver’s abstract is required;
- Ability to read and interpret blueprints and specifications;
- Capable of operating required equipment and tools in a safe and responsible manner;
- Knowledge of specific materials, methods, tools and equipment required to complete various earthworks/construction projects;
- Demonstrated ability to prioritize and organize job responsibilities in a fast-paced work environment;
- High Attention to detail;
- Excellent interpersonal skills to build and maintain working relationships with supervision and clients;
- Must be eligible to work in Canada
